Output d045daaec9eeb5e3a109966a514f159771e99b7ca7d421e03751c7bf1e1ea4d2:17

value
825359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ca4b260b070064ab7f284906e83d0caeecdd705 OP_EQUAL
address
3EWfpjVaCiJwA6UwU6bQifwpacw47UspPS
transaction
d045daaec9eeb5e3a109966a514f159771e99b7ca7d421e03751c7bf1e1ea4d2
confirmations
287774
spent
true